Colonel (retired) Shawn P. Walsh is an author and strategist whose writing on logistics, energy, and sustainment has informed US and allied doctrine, professional military education, and defense research. He has published widely cited works, including Bulk Fuel Support in Bosnia, More Tooth for the Tail, and Whatever It Takes: OIF Theater Fuel Support in 2003. His analysis of fuel support, convoy security, and energy vulnerability has been referenced by allied military publications, the RAND Corporation, and the Department of Defense Joint Publication 4-03, informing both operational and strategic thinking. Following more than twenty-five years of worldwide command and staff service in the US Army, he led initiatives advancing federal energy efficiency, resilience, and infrastructure modernization. He is a graduate of Culver Military Academy, The Citadel, and the US Army War College, and he maintains enduring interests in leadership, service, energy security, and the outdoors.
